I found a better color picture of the Mary Alice.
Much Better.

http://www.airwar.org.uk/ukmeet1997/photos/dux17nse.gif

She is on display at the American Air Museum at Duxford with the markings of Mary Alice of the 401st

http://aam.iwm.org.uk/server/show/ConWebDoc.1129

I was looking at the quicktime panoramic views of her too on that website.
It looks like the name Mary Alice was just painted on one side(the pilots side).
